The Martial Monk Outfit was introduced in Crimson Desert’s 1.13 update, offering players a lightweight, cloth-based armor set inspired by traditional martial artists. Designed to complement hand-to-hand combat, the outfit is spread across several activities, with most pieces becoming available during Chapter 9 of the main story.

Here’s where to find every part of the Martial Monk set and what you’ll need to unlock it.

Martial Monk Outfit Locations

The outfit consists of four pieces obtained through a combination of training challenges and story progression.

Outfit Piece How to Obtain Martial Artist’s Cloth Garb Complete the Steel Grip Against the Chest Goyen’s Advice Training Challenge. Martial Monk’s Cloth Gloves Complete the Path of the Disciple quest in Chapter 9. Martial Monk’s Cloth Boots Complete the Path of the Disciple quest in Chapter 9. Martial Monk’s Cloth Robe Defeat T’rukan during the True Strength quest in Chapter 9.

How to Get the Martial Artist’s Cloth Garb

The chest piece is awarded for completing the Steel Grip Against the Chest training challenge.

To activate it, interact with the required Sealed Abyss Artifact, located west of the Sanctum of Penitence and southeast of Pororin Village.

The objective is straightforward:

  • Defeat three enemies within one minute
  • Use wrestling skills only

Abilities such as Clothesline, Body Slam, and Dropkick all count toward the challenge.

Equipping gloves instead of standard weapons helps prevent accidental weapon attacks that could invalidate your progress.

How to Get the Martial Monk’s Cloth Gloves and Boots

Both the gloves and boots are earned through the Chapter 9 main story.

Continue the campaign until you reach The Sage of the Desert, where the Six Statues and the Beast questline becomes available.

Progress through the following quests:

  • Morning Fog
  • Jijeong Temple in Chaos
  • Path to Enlightenment

Completing these objectives unlocks Path of the Disciple. Finishing that quest rewards both the Martial Monk’s Cloth Gloves and the Martial Monk’s Cloth Boots.

How to Get the Martial Monk’s Cloth Robe

The robe is obtained shortly afterward during the True Strength quest.

After completing Path of the Disciple, the next story mission sends you to confront T’rukan. Defeat the boss to receive the Martial Monk’s Cloth Robe as a quest reward.

Martial Monk Outfit Stats

Outfit Piece Max-Level Stats Martial Artist’s Cloth Garb Defense 19, Movement Speed Lv. 1, 3 Empty Sockets Martial Monk’s Cloth Gloves Attack 26, Defense 12, Attack Speed Lv. 4, Socket: Attack Speed Lv. 2, Socket: Critical Rate Lv. 1 Martial Monk’s Cloth Boots Attack 27, Defense 12, Movement Speed Lv. 3, Socket: Movement Speed Lv. 1, Socket: Attack +1 Martial Monk’s Cloth Robe Defense 21, Movement Speed Lv. 1, Socket: Defense +3, Socket: Damage Reduction +1, Socket: +2% Stamina Regeneration
